Choosing a 1031 Exchange Expert Consultant vs. Business: Grasping the Distinction

When contemplating a 1031 exchange, you'll likely to meet both individual 1031 exchange consultants and larger 1031 exchange companies. A consultant is usually an solo expert who guides you through the steps and often coordinates with a qualified entity. On the other hand, a company typically delivers a broader suite of assistance, website including finding potential replacement assets and handling the necessary paperwork. The choice between the pair depends on your specific needs and preferred level of service.

DST Investment Advisor Selection: Due Diligence & Key Considerations

Selecting a suitable DST investment advisor demands rigorous due diligence and attentive consideration. Prospective investors should perform a comprehensive assessment of advisor experience and expertise. Begin by verifying authorization status with the SEC – ensure they are legally registered and compliant. Additionally, delve into their background, examining past performance and regulatory issues. Don't overlook assessing their pricing model and conflicts of interest.
